Harness the Power of Online Reviews 

In today’s digital age, potential customers rely heavily on online reviews when choosing a tradesperson. Encourage your satisfied clients to leave positive reviews on popular platforms like Google My Business, Trustpilot, and Checkatrade. A stellar online reputation will boost your credibility and attract more leads. 

Invest in a Professional Website 

A well-designed, user-friendly website is your virtual storefront. Ensure your website is optimized for mobile devices and includes essential information like your contact details, services offered, and customer testimonials. Regularly update your site with fresh content, such as blog posts related to your trade, to improve your search engine ranking and attract organic traffic. 

Embrace Social Media Marketing 

Leverage the power of social media plat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and LinkedIn to connect with potential customers. Share captivating photos and videos showcasing your work, post informative articles, and engage with your audience through comments and messages. Social media can help you build a loyal following and generate leads by word of mouth. 

Utilize Pay-Per-Click Advertising 

Pay-per-click (PPC) advertising on platforms like Google Ads allows you to target potential customers actively searching for your services. By bidding on relevant keywords, you can ensure your business appears at the top of search engine results pages. PPC campaigns can be highly cost-effective when managed correctly, offering a solid return on investment. 

Network within Your Community 

Building a strong presence within your local community is a valuable lead generation strategy. Attend local events, join trade associations, and participate in community initiatives. Networking not only helps you gain visibility but also fosters trust among potential customers who value local businesses. 

Offer Free Workshops or Demonstrations 

Showcase your expertise by hosting free workshops or demonstrations related to your trade. This not only positions you as an industry authority but also gives you a chance to interact with potential customers face-to-face. By sharing your knowledge and skills, you can generate interest and leads simultaneously. 

Develop a Referral Program 

Your satisfied customers can be your best advocates. Create a referral program that rewards clients for recommending your services to others. Whether it’s a discount on their next project or a cash incentive, a well-structured referral program can motivate your existing customers to become active lead generators. 

Optimize for Local Search 

Local search engine optimization (SEO) is essential for tradespeople. Ensure your business is listed accurately on Google My Business and other online directories. Use location-specific keywords in your website content to improve your visibility in local search results. This helps potential customers find you when they need your services the most. 

Publish High-Quality Content 

Content marketing can be a game-changer for lead generation. Create informative and engaging content that addresses common problems and questions related to your trade. Blog posts, how-to guides, and instructional videos can establish your authority and attract organic traffic to your website. 

Leverage Email Marketing 

Email marketing is a cost-effective way to nurture leads and keep your business top-of-mind with past clients. Build and segment your email list to send targeted messages, such as special offers, updates, and informative newsletters. Personalized emails can help re-engage past clients and generate repeat business. 

Advertise in Local Publications 

Consider placing advertisements in local newspapers, magazines, or community newsletters. These publications often reach a dedicated local audience, making them an excellent platform to showcase your services to potential customers in your area. 

Collaborate with Other Local Businesses 

Forge partnerships with complementary local businesses, such as home improvement stores or real estate agencies. Cross-promotion can help you tap into each other’s customer base, creating a win-win scenario for generating leads. 

Stay Active on Online Marketplaces 

Online marketplaces like Checkatrade, MyBuilder, and Rated People are go-to platforms for homeowners searching for tradespeople. Create and maintain detailed profiles on these sites to increase your visibility and credibility among potential customers. 

Offer Free Quotes or Consultations 

Providing free quotes or consultations can be a powerful lead generation tool. It allows potential customers to get a feel for your expertise and helps you establish a connection. Even if they don’t proceed immediately, they may keep your contact details for future reference. 

Monitor and Refine Your Strategies 

Regularly assess the effectiveness of your lead generation efforts. Analyze website traffic, conversion rates, and the performance of your marketing campaigns. Use the insights gained to refine your strategies and allocate resources more efficiently.
